Craft Night For Erika!

Tonight Erika and I made some adorable valentines! I printed up one of her pictures in her heart dress. Then cut out a construction paper heart. And we both started crumpling little pieces of tissue paper and glued them with a glue stick to the heart. They came out so so adorable. And what I loved the best was that Erika actually was doing the craft herself...not me doing the whole thing for her. She was having fun. However by the third one, she was pretty done with that activity.
